The treatment of condensed water

1  Take out the drain pan and screws (provided within your  
 

air conditioner accessories bag)

2  Install the drain pan at the bottom of the unit and secure  
 

it with the screws provided.

3  Connect a suitable sized drain hose (not supplied) to the  
 

drain outlet located on the underside of the drain pan

Drain plug (Cooling only models)

The drain plug is fitted from the factory to capture condensed 
water to maximise the cooling efficiency of this product. 
There may be some sound of splashing water under some 
conditions. This configuration is used for testing the capacity 
and efficiency of this product for performance rating purposes.
The drain plug can be removed to drain water to a specific 
location and/or reduce noise but drain plug removal can 
reduce performance.
